Output ca537f73868621f8e0e4590a586dffc0a25c5a50af1092e84e738d39c1b64347:163

value
66262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e040596ff59c4432c41fe830768eede18ea1baa OP_EQUAL
address
3EdvhE3U8Yyhrew4epDztgkF63SJSZXFXL
transaction
ca537f73868621f8e0e4590a586dffc0a25c5a50af1092e84e738d39c1b64347
spent
true